What Is a Sideboard?
A sideboard is a low, long storage cabinet designed primarily for dining rooms to hold dishes, linens, and serving pieces while providing a surface for food presentation during meals. Unlike a console table, a sideboard features enclosed storage with doors and often drawers, making it ideal for hiding clutter while keeping essentials accessible. Also known as a credenza or buffet cabinet, a sideboard typically stands 30-36 inches tall and ranges from 36-84 inches wide. Right-Sizing Your Small Sideboard
The rule for sideboard sizing is that your sideboard should be no more than 2/3 the length of your dining table. For a 72-inch table, that means a sideboard up to 48 inches wide -- making the Avida's 46-inch width perfect for most standard dining tables. For smaller round tables (48 inches or less), this sideboard scales appropriately without overwhelming the room. Standard sideboard height is 30-36 inches, putting the serving surface at the right level for comfortable use while seated. Standard depth ranges from 16-18 inches, providing enough storage depth for dinner plates and serving pieces without protruding too far into the room's traffic flow. In rooms smaller than 10x12 feet, allow at least 30 inches between the sideboard and your dining table for chair pullout space.
